Property description

A prominent corner building of traditonal construction beneath a pitched roof arranged over basement, ground and two upper floors. The ground floor is arranged as a retail unit with ancillary storage at basement level and benefits from return frontage to Four Elms Road. The first and second floors are arranged as four flats as follows:

  • First floor: 2x 2-bed flats
  • Second floor: 1x 2-bed flat and 1x 1-bed flat

The flats require refurbishment.

Location

Cardiff is the capital city of and largest city in Wales and lies approximately 12 miles west of Newport and 45 miles east of Swansea. It lies to the south of the M4 motorway, which can be accessed via junctions 30, 32 and 33 with the A470 and A48 providing links from the motorway to the city centre. The city is served by two railway stations with Cardiff Queen Street providing regional rail links and Cardiff Central also providing regional rail links as well as regular direct services to North Wales, Bristol, Birmingham, Manchester and London Paddington. Additonally numerous bus routes serve the area and Cardiff Airport lies approximately 12 miles to the south west of the city centre.

Clifton Street runs south from Newport Road (A4161) to the east of the city centre. The property commands a prominent corner position at the junction with Four Elms Road in a mixed commercial and residential location.
